Output 3415cda25d6bba772652ca45668608c7e86dd2794db9c4caba06cfadc0aa6807:2

value
2968626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3770b58ef1b9e52d19a64ca5d8b882bda24ee OP_EQUAL
address
3BMEXw17LRMJdcswZWpe2ZyWd9NStcWW9t
transaction
3415cda25d6bba772652ca45668608c7e86dd2794db9c4caba06cfadc0aa6807
spent
true